While the Bears likely won’t use one of their two second round picks on a quarterback, one player that could fall to them in the later rounds is Washington State quarterback Anthony Gordon. Gordon thrived in Mike Leach’s offense, where he passed for 5,579 yards and 48 touchdowns, which was second best in the nation.

The knock on Gordon has been his consistency, something the Bears know well with Mitchell Trubisky. Still, Gordon could be a Day 3 project the Bears develop as they see what Trubisky or a veteran addition can do in 2020.
